WebAug 15, 2024 · How do you thicken chili? Scoop out 1/4 cup of the more watery part of chili, and transfer to a small mixing bowl. Add in 2 tablespoons all-purpose flour (or a different thickening agent of your choice) to the mixing bowl. Whisk together thoroughly. Pour slurry back in with the chili, then stir. WebIf you want to thicken it fast use flour, just don't add it directly to the pot (If you do, the flour will clump and you'll spend the next couple of hours trying to de-clump the clumps). Use a bowl. To the bowl, add 1-2 tablespoons of flour and a cup of hot liquid from the chili. Mix/whisk both until combined.
